- 博客(164)
- 资源 (1)
- 收藏
- 关注
原创 Maven 问题相关
1、pom文件报错 4.0.0 com.hztianque.platform com.hztianque.platform.maven.parent 0.0.1-SNAPSHOT com.hztianque.platform.system com.hztianque.platform com.hzti
2014-06-09 14:16:44
700
原创 solr 资源网站记录
solr主页:http://lucene.apache.org/solr/solr wiki:http://wiki.apache.org/solr/solr doc:在solr源码下的doc文件夹下
2014-04-16 19:43:25
729
原创 git error
eclipse 上传更新的时候出现:cannot open git-receive-pack,可以试试下面的配置windows-->Preferences-->Team-->Git-->Configuration-->User Settings.然后点Add Entry新建一个键值对,输入http.sslVerify=false,如下图图所示:
2013-12-16 09:43:14
8940
转载 struts2插件:struts2-jasperreports-plugin
JasperReports 是什么JasperReports是一个面向开发人员设计的开源Java类库, 通过它可以为Java应用程序增加报表功能。由于 JasperReports 不是独立的工具,所以不能对它进行独立安装。而是要通过应用程序的 CLASSPATH 来包含其类库,从而把它嵌入到 Java应用程序中。JasperReports 是一个 Java类库,也就是说它不是为最终用户准备
2013-12-09 15:39:48
876
转载 修改Struts2的struts.xml配置文件位置
默认情况下,Struts2的配置文件名称为struts.xml,且该文件放在src根目录下。如下图所示:如果需要修改struts.xml的位置,例如把struts.xml放到struts2文件夹下,结构如下图所示,该怎么办呢?Struts2在web.xml中的一般配置如下: struts2 org.apache.
2013-12-09 01:28:59
759
原创 GitHub 配置
一:eclipse 中添加 egit 插件:help->eclipse marketplace,然后在search tab页上find “egit”,找到后直接install.二:创建项目在GitHub注册,并创建一个项目Repository创建好以后需要提交自己的ssh key.一般来说,key的生成有两种方式:三:生成SSH2 K
2013-12-07 20:52:36
734
原创 param、attr、传值、取值
1、执行 aaa.action?id=1&name="Haizhu",在action中跳转到another.jsp页面,则在这个页面中可以通过下面的方式取值 "/>
2013-12-05 17:21:06
1789
原创 DataSource,数据库连接池
因为数据库有很多种类,sun公司不能为每个数据库都写一个实现类,所以,sun公司定义了一个接口,所有的数据库公司都要按照这个接口标准进行各自的实现。sun公司不管你的内部实现机制,只要你提供给我一个getConnetion 的方法,所以,数据库连接池就是连接数据库的具体实现。
2013-11-29 00:02:13
763
原创 Spring 知识点
一:Bean的作用范围bean's scope Scope Descriptionsingleton Scopes a single bean definition to a single object instance per Spring I
2013-11-27 23:26:59
618
转载 获取客户端IP
获取客户端IP: public String getIpAddr() { HttpServletRequest request = ServletActionContext.getRequest(); String ip = request.getHeader("x-forwarded-for"); if (ip == null || ip.length() == 0 || "un
2013-11-21 17:16:25
887
转载 radio 取消选中
定义的取消选中的方法:isCheck() var radioArr = new Array(); function isCheck(obj){ var hasCheck = false; for(var i=0; i<radioArr.length; i++){ if(radioArr[i]==obj)
2013-11-08 20:37:24
1059
原创 内部类
内部类(inner class)是定义在另一个类中的类,为什么要使用内部类呢?主要原因有以下三点:1、内部类方法可以访问该类定义所在的作用域中的数据,使用匿名(anonymous)内部类比较便捷2、内部类可以对同一个包中的其他类隐藏起来3、当想定义一个回调函数且不想编写大量代码时,使用匿名内部类比较便捷。
2013-10-17 14:16:30
661
原创 Spring 原理:IOC的概念
我们先来回顾一下,在没有使用spring的时候,后台业务是怎么操作的:一,首先要有一个model(或者称为domain)类,用来存放beanUser.javapackage com.haizhu.model;public class User { private String username; private String password; public String
2013-10-11 16:52:31
753
原创 Junit 单元测试
在程序开发中,一个程序可能很大,功能模块很多,这时,我们要保证每一个模块的功能都正常的时候才能保证整个程序的功能正常,这时我们需要测试一个小模块,就用到了单元测试的方法,比如Junit:在Eclipse 中使用Junit 是非常方便的:首先建立一个和 src 同等地位的 test 文件夹,然后再需要测试的java文件上new——junit,选择好目录地址,就自动生成了一个测试文件,在这个文
2013-10-10 23:29:41
636
原创 struts 入门
搭建struts环境:1、复制struts.xml到src2、复制 jar 包3、复制web.xml 到webRooot中的WEB-INF 目录4、配置struts文件5、配置struts为开发模式:6、源码目录:struts-2.3.8\src\core\src\main\java在jar包上右键,properties,external folde
2013-10-10 21:45:13
694
原创 PL/SQL 连接远程数据库
在Oracle安装目录下,找到位于 NETWORK\ADMIN\tnsnames.ora 的文件,赋予tnsnames.ora 这个文件以管理员权限,以便于能够修改之后保存。在这个文件中增加下面的内容:OracleDemo = (DESCRIPTION = (ADDRESS = (PROTOCOL = TCP)(HOST = 192.168.2.119)(PORT = 15
2013-10-10 11:14:19
636
原创 struts 标签
1、通用标签 1.1 property 1.2 set I 默认为action scope,会将值放入request 和 ActionContext 中 II page、request、session、application 1.3 bean 1.4 include (对中文文件支持有问题,不建议使用,如需包含,改用jsp包含) 1.5
2013-10-09 00:09:51
714
原创 OGNL 表达式
具体请看范例:<%@ page language="java" contentType="text/html; charset=UTF-8" pageEncoding="UTF-8"%>Insert title here :这整个是s标签,只有标签中的username才是OGNL表达式 --> 访问值栈action中的普通属性:username =
2013-09-27 00:54:46
699
原创 eclipse 快捷键 大全
Ctrl+1 快速修复(最经典的快捷键,就不用多说了)Ctrl+D: 删除当前行 Ctrl+Alt+↓ 复制当前行到下一行(复制增加)Ctrl+Alt+↑ 复制当前行到上一行(复制增加)Alt+↓ 当前行和下面一行交互位置(特别实用,可以省去先剪切,再粘贴了)Alt+↑ 当前行和上面一行交互位置(同上)Alt+← 前一个编辑的页面Alt+→ 下一个编辑的页面(当然是针对
2013-09-26 15:38:30
524
原创 ORA-12519: TNS:no appropriate service handler found 解决
select count(*) from v$process --当前的连接数select value from v$parameter where name = 'processes' --数据库允许的最大连接数修改最大连接数:alter system set processes = 300 scope = spfile;
2013-09-16 09:47:43
676
原创 eclipse复制项目后无法部署、启动
练习的时候,可能在第一个项目的基础上改动,但我们又想保留第一个项目,这是复制一个项目出来进行改动是一个比较好的选择,但是复制出来的项目需要做一些改动才能在web服务器中配置成功并运行,不然会出现错误,配置方法如下:在复制出来的项目中右键:
2013-09-12 22:51:32
2433
原创 JavaScript 基本语法
一:变量1、所有的边玲都通过 var 来实现2、区分大小写3、可以不需定义直接使用,但不建议这么做二:数组1、通过 var arr = new Array(3);来定义2、通过 arr.length取得数组长度 javaScript 中的变量示例 var name = "haizhu"; document.write(name);
2013-09-09 23:19:39
1270
原创 百分比
获取百分比的方法:package com.haizhu;import java.text.DecimalFormat;import java.text.NumberFormat;public class GetPercent { static String getPercent1(int a,int t){ double da = a * 1.0;
2013-09-09 11:29:50
555
原创 jQuery 入门
一:下载官网:http://jquery.com/本文中使用的是“jquery-2.0.3.js”二:引入在eclipse中新建一个web项目,在WebRoot这个目录下,新建一个js文件夹,将下载的文件放在这个文件夹中三:编写测试文件 TestJQuery.html JQuery Demo $(document).ready( function
2013-09-08 22:08:21
504
原创 自定义标签
一:自定义标签1、自定义标签主要用于移除 JSP 页面中的 java 代码2、要使用自定义标签,需要完成以下两个步骤: a、编写一个实现 Tag 接口的 java 类,把页面 java 代码写在这个 java 类中(标签处理器类) b、编写标签库描述符(tld)文件,在tld 文件中对标签处理器类描述成一个标签二:入门定义一个查看本机IP
2013-09-04 01:47:09
690
原创 JSTL 标签
一:JSTL 标签库 JSTL 是sun 公司开发的一套标签库,使用JSTL 可以在页面中实现一些简单的逻辑,从而替换页面中的脚本代码。在页面中使用JSTL 标签需要完成以下两个步骤:1、导入jstl.jar 和 standerd.jar 这两个 JSTL 的 jar 文件2、在 JSP 页面中使用 元素导入标签库二:JSTL 标签库中常用标签
2013-09-04 00:21:38
626
原创 EL 表达式
一:EL 表达式1、EL 表达式用于获取数据,在JSP页面中可以使用 ${ 标识符 } 的形式,通知JSP 引擎调用 pageContext.findAttribute() 方法,以标识符为关键字从各个域对象中获取对象,如果域对象中不存在标识符所对应的对象,则返回结果为“”(注意,不是NULL)。 实例:使用EL 表达式获取 request、session、applica
2013-09-03 23:26:28
937
原创 JSP 与 javaBean
在面向对象思想的程序中,一定少不了javaBean,JSP 也提供了一些标签,用来支持javaBean,如下面的例子所示: 范例:Person.javapackage com.haizhu.domain;public class Person { private String name; private int age; public String getName() {
2013-09-03 22:12:35
797
原创 JSP标签
一:JSP标签 JSP标签也被称之为 JSP Action(JSP动作)元素,它用在JSP 页面中提供业务逻辑功能,避免在JSP页面中直接编写Java 代码,造成JSP 页面难以维护。二:JSP 常用标签 下面是javaBean 标签: 详见JSP 与 JavaBean 三
2013-09-03 21:21:54
645
原创 静态包含 & 动态包含
一:静态包含将所包含的的页面编译成一个servlet,然后执行,示意代码: 静态包含 这是本页面的内容。 二:动态包含将本页面和包含的各个页面编译成各自对应的servlet,执行之后再包含在一起 动态包含 <% request.getRequestDispatcher("/publi
2013-09-03 00:35:32
811
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人